اصطلاح «زبان همگذاری» در حوزه رایانه و فناوری اطلاعات به زبان اسمبلی یا Assembly Language اشاره دارد. این زبان نوعی زبان برنامهنویسی سطح پایین است که ارتباط نزدیکی با سختافزار رایانه دارد. در زبان همگذاری، دستورها به جای کدهای عددی ماشین، با نامهای کوتاه و قابل یادآوری که به آنها نمونیک یا mnemonic گفته میشود، نوشته میشوند. این ویژگی باعث میشود برنامهنویس بتواند دستورها را آسانتر بخواند و بنویسد. زبان همگذاری معمولاً برای کنترل دقیق منابع سیستم مانند حافظه و پردازنده به کار میرود. هر دستور در این زبان معمولاً معادل مستقیم یک دستور ماشین است. به همین دلیل، این زبان وابستگی زیادی به معماری پردازنده دارد. زبان همگذاری سرعت و کارایی بالایی فراهم میکند، اما نوشتن و نگهداری برنامهها در آن دشوارتر از زبانهای سطح بالاست. به طور کلی، زبان همگذاری پلی میان زبان ماشین و زبانهای برنامهنویسی سطح بالاتر به شمار میآید.
زبان هم گذاری
فرهنگستان زبان و ادب
{assembly language} [رایانه و فنّاوری اطلاعات] زبان برنامه نویسی سطح پایین و نمادین که در آن دستورها با اسامی کوتاه و یادآور (mnemonic ) نوشته می شود